Arber Xhekaj and a return to play with the Canadiens: it has just been confirmed, and the defenseman will be in the stands again tonight
There was a pleasant surprise at the optional practice for the Canadiens today, as Arber Xhekaj was present with some teammates.
The towering defenseman caught everyone's attention, and many were wondering if he would be able to make a return to the game tonight.
Martin St-Louis confirmed that it's not the case, as the only change to his lineup is in the goaltending position.
So, Xhekaj will have to wait a bit longer on the press gallery, likely needing a few practices with his teammates.
Cayden Primeau will be the one facing the challenge of stopping the Panthers.
